What is glipizide 10mg used for?

Glipizide 10mg is a medication that is commonly used for the treatment of type 2 diabetes. This drug is classified as a sulfonylurea and works by stimulating the pancreas to produce more insulin. Insulin is a hormone that helps to regulate blood sugar levels in the body.

When a person has type 2 diabetes, their body is unable to use insulin effectively, resulting in high blood sugar levels. Glipizide helps to lower blood sugar levels by increasing the amount of insulin in the body. This medication is usually prescribed alongside other treatments for diabetes, such as diet and exercise changes.

Glipizide 10mg is taken orally, usually once daily, with or without food. The dosage may vary depending on a person’s response to the medication, as well as their kidney and liver function. It is important to take glipizide as directed by a doctor to avoid the risk of low blood sugar (hypoglycemia).

The use of glipizide 10mg is not recommended for individuals with type 1 diabetes or diabetic ketoacidosis. Additionally, people who have liver or kidney problems, as well as those who are pregnant or breastfeeding, should exercise caution when taking this medication.

When should you not take glipizide?

Glipizide is a medication commonly prescribed for the treatment of type 2 diabetes. It works by stimulating the pancreas to produce more insulin, which helps the body regulate blood sugar levels. However, there are certain circumstances when it may not be appropriate to take glipizide.

Firstly, glipizide should not be taken by individuals who are allergic to sulfonylureas, the class of drugs to which glipizide belongs. Allergic reactions can range from mild skin rashes to severe anaphylaxis, which can be life-threatening.

Additionally, glipizide should not be taken by individuals who have type 1 diabetes or diabetic ketoacidosis, a serious complication of diabetes that occurs when the body produces high levels of ketones. This is because glipizide is not effective in regulating blood sugar levels in these conditions.

People with liver or kidney disease may also need to be cautious about taking glipizide. These conditions can affect the way the medication is metabolized and excreted from the body, leading to an increased risk of side effects.

In some cases, glipizide may interact with other medications, such as certain antibiotics, antifungal agents, and beta-blockers. This can lead to changes in blood sugar levels, increased risk of hypoglycemia, and other side effects.

Finally, glipizide should not be taken during pregnancy or breastfeeding, as it can cross the placenta and be transferred to the baby. The safety of glipizide in children under 18 years of age has also not been established, and therefore, it is not recommended for use in this population.

What are the side effects of glipizide 10 mg?

Glipizide is a medication used to manage type 2 diabetes. Like all medications, it may cause several adverse reactions that patients must be aware of. While its primary function is to reduce blood sugar levels, there are other side effects that patients taking Glipizide 10 mg may experience.

Common side effects of Glipizide include nausea, vomiting, loss of appetite, heartburn, stomach pain, dizziness, and headache. These side effects typically occur in the first few weeks of treatment and often subside after some time. However, if any of these symptoms persist or become severe, patients should inform their healthcare providers immediately.

Another side effect of Glipizide is hypoglycemia or low blood sugar levels. This may occur if a patient takes too much medication, misses a meal, exercises excessively, or experiences increased stress levels. Symptoms of hypoglycemia include shakiness, sweating, rapid heartbeat, confusion, dizziness, and blurred vision.

It is essential to monitor blood sugar levels regularly when taking this medication to prevent hypoglycemia.

Some patients may also experience allergic reactions to Glipizide, including skin rash, itching, swelling, and difficulty breathing. If any of these symptoms occur, patients should seek urgent medical treatment.

In rare cases, Glipizide may lead to a severe allergic reaction known as Stevens-Johnson Syndrome. This condition causes skin blistering, ulceration, and peeling, and it can be life-threatening. Patients experiencing any unusual symptoms should contact their healthcare providers immediately.

Finally, Glipizide may affect liver function, causing elevated liver enzymes or liver failure. Patients with pre-existing liver disease or those taking other medications that affect liver function should be especially vigilant for symptoms of liver damage, such as jaundice, dark urine, abdominal pain, and loss of appetite.

What is the peak time for glipizide?

Glipizide, a medication used to treat type 2 diabetes, is an oral medication taken once or twice daily with or without food. The peak time of glipizide refers to the time when the medication is most effective in lowering blood sugar levels. The peak time of glipizide varies depending on the type and dose of the medication.

The standard immediate-release glipizide pill has a peak time of approximately 2-4 hours after ingestion. This means that it takes about 2-4 hours for the medication to reach its highest concentration in the bloodstream and start to work on reducing blood glucose levels. The extended-release glipizide pill has a longer peak time of approximately 6-12 hours after ingestion.

This allows for a more consistent and controlled level of medication in the bloodstream throughout the day, which is particularly useful for those with more stable blood glucose levels.

It is important to note that the peak time of glipizide can vary depending on individual factors such as age, weight, kidney function, liver function, and other medications being taken concurrently.
